ITEM SCHEDULED FOR PUBLIC HEARING
The Councilmember Mary Pat Clarke Opportunity to Purchase Act
For the purpose of repealing City Code, Article 13, Subtitle 6 {“Tenant’s Right of
First Refusal”} as obsolete and replacing it with a subtitle establishing a tenant’s
opportunity to purchase certain rental facilities; defining certain terms; establishing
certain exemptions from the subtitle; providing for certain rules of interpretation;
authorizing the Commissioner of the Department of Housing and Community
Development to adopt rules and regulations to carry out the subtitle; requiring that a
landlord provide a notice of offer of sale to certain persons on deciding to sell a rental
facility; establishing certain procedures for landlords and tenants in instances where a
party submits a statement of interest to purchase a rental facility; allowing for the
landlord to require certain earnest money deposits; permitting the assignment of
certain rights; prohibiting a waiver of certain rights absent agreed-on consideration;
requiring certain disclosures if a rental facility is transferred to a party other than a
tenant; requiring certain reports; providing for certain penalties; and generally relating
to providing tenants with the opportunity to purchase certain rental facilities.
